use crate::contracts::{BindingKey, BindingKind, BindingReference, ContractVersion, ExtensionId};
use std::fmt;
#[derive(Clone, Debug, Eq, PartialEq)]
pub struct IdentifierError {
value: String,
expected: &'static str,
}
impl IdentifierError {
pub(crate) fn new(value: &str, expected: &'static str) -> Self {
Self {
value: value.to_owned(),
expected,
}
}
}
impl fmt::Display for IdentifierError {
fn fmt(&self, formatter: &mut fmt::Formatter<'_>) -> fmt::Result {
write!(formatter, "invalid identifier {:?}; expected {}", self.value, self.expected)
}
}
impl std::error::Error for IdentifierError {}
#[derive(Clone, Debug, Eq, PartialEq)]
pub enum FrameworkError {
DuplicateExtension(ExtensionId),
DuplicateDependency {
extension: ExtensionId,
dependency: ExtensionId,
},
DuplicateBinding {
extension: ExtensionId,
key: BindingKey,
},
MissingDependency {
extension: ExtensionId,
dependency: ExtensionId,
},
UnsupportedContract {
extension: ExtensionId,
required: ContractVersion,
available: ContractVersion,
},
DependencyCycle(Vec<ExtensionId>),
InactiveDependency {
extension: ExtensionId,
dependency: ExtensionId,
},
InvalidRequirement {
extension: ExtensionId,
binding: BindingReference,
expected: BindingKind,
},
UndeclaredBinding {
extension: ExtensionId,
binding: BindingReference,
},
InaccessibleBinding {
extension: ExtensionId,
binding: BindingReference,
},
MissingBinding(BindingReference),
BindingKindMismatch {
binding: BindingReference,
expected: BindingKind,
actual: BindingKind,
},
}
impl fmt::Display for FrameworkError {
fn fmt(&self, formatter: &mut fmt::Formatter<'_>) -> fmt::Result {
match self {
Self::DuplicateExtension(id) => write!(formatter, "extension {id} is registered more than once"),
Self::DuplicateDependency { extension, dependency } => write!(formatter, "extension {extension} declares dependency {dependency} more than once"),
Self::DuplicateBinding { extension, key } => write!(formatter, "extension {extension} declares binding {key} more than once"),
Self::MissingDependency { extension, dependency } => write!(formatter, "extension {extension} requires unavailable dependency {dependency}"),
Self::UnsupportedContract { extension, required, available } => write!(formatter, "extension {extension} requires contract {required}, but {available} is available"),
Self::DependencyCycle(ids) => write!(
formatter,
"extension dependency cycle: {}",
ids.iter().map(ToString::to_string).collect::<Vec<_>>().join(" -> ")
),
Self::InactiveDependency { extension, dependency } => write!(formatter, "active extension {extension} requires inactive dependency {dependency}"),
Self::InvalidRequirement { extension, binding, expected } => write!(formatter, "extension {extension} requirement {binding} must reference a {expected:?} binding"),
Self::UndeclaredBinding { extension, binding } => write!(formatter, "extension {extension} does not declare binding {binding}"),
Self::InaccessibleBinding { extension, binding } => write!(formatter, "extension {extension} may not consume binding {binding}"),
Self::MissingBinding(binding) => write!(formatter, "missing binding {binding}"),
Self::BindingKindMismatch { binding, expected, actual } => write!(formatter, "binding {binding} has kind {actual:?}; expected {expected:?}"),
}
}
}
impl std::error::Error for FrameworkError {}
